Abstract

The invention discloses a cutting method based on arc cabinet door cutting. The problems that according to a cutting method in the prior art, cutting is not convenient, time and labor are saved, the radian of a cabinet or a cabinet door is likely to change with the existing cutting method, consequently, the later cabinet installing is not convenient, and even installing cannot be achieved are solved. The cutting method comprises the steps that firstly, two supporting blocks are selected and installed on an operation table top, the supporting blocks are covered with soft materials, an arc is formed by the top ends of the two supporting blocks and the part, between the two supporting blocks, of the operation table top, and the radian of the arc is the same as the radian of the arc cabinet door; and secondly, the arc cabinet door is pressed, the position between the arc cabinet door and the operation table top is prevented from changing, and finally the arc cabinet door is cut through an arc cabinet door cutting mechanism. The cutting method has the beneficial effects of being simple in structure, easy and convenient to operate and the like.

Description

Based on the cutting process that arc cabinet door cuts
Technical field
The present invention relates to a kind of cutting process, what be specifically related to is the cutting process cut based on arc cabinet door.
Background technology
Power distribution cabinet (case) sub-power power distribution cabinet (case) and light distribution cabinet (case), metering cabinet (case) are the final stage device of distribution system.Power distribution cabinet is the general designation of motor control center.Power distribution cabinet is used in the occasion that duty ratio is comparatively disperseed, loop is less; Motor control center is used for the occasion that load is concentrated, loop is more.They give load nearby the power distribution of a certain for upper level controller switching equipment circuit.This grade of equipment reply load provides protection, monitoring and controlling.
In order to meet the many-sided demand of power distribution cabinet in prior art, the shape of this power distribution cabinet is not limited to that cuboid is capable to be turned, and increasing arcuate structure applies on power distribution cabinet.
A kind of power distribution cabinet of rotatable cabinet disclosed in CN204243545U, it only offers a cabinet door, can realize carrying out omnibearing observation and maintenance to power distribution cabinet by the rotation of cabinet.Wherein, cabinet is arranged on base by endless glide, and cabinet rotates around cabinet axis on base by slide rail, and base and cabinet are provided with the cabinet position locking mechanism cooperatively interacted; The inwall of cabinet is waveform wall surfaces, and trough is as guiding gutter, and guiding gutter vertically extends; Bottom of cabinet bulk is provided with the drainage channel that circumference extends, and the cabinet at drainage channel place has osculum; Base is divided into three installation regions, the shape of three installation regions is respectively semicircle, 1/4 circle and 1/4 circle, low-voltage equipment in electrical equipment and high-tension apparatus are in the layout of in the installation region of two 1/4 circles respectively, and transformer equipment is in the layout of in the installation region of semicircle; The observation window of tempering anti-splashing glass material is installed at the observation window installing port place that cabinet door top is offered.
Under this structure, if the cutting of arc cabinet and cabinet door adopts existing topping machanism, it is very inconvenient not only to cut, waste time and energy, and adopt existing cutting equipment easily to cause the radian of this cabinet or cabinet door to change, and then cause later stage cabinet that inconvenience is installed, even there is situation about cannot install.
Summary of the invention
The object of the invention is to solve existing cutting process not only cut very inconvenient, waste time and energy, and easily cause the radian of this cabinet or cabinet door to change by existing cutting process, and then cause later stage cabinet that inconvenience is installed, even there is the problem that cannot install; A kind of cutting process cut based on arc cabinet door solved the problem is provided.
For solving above-mentioned shortcoming, technical scheme of the present invention is as follows:
Based on the cutting process that arc cabinet door cuts, comprising:
(1) two pieces of back-up blocks are selected, two pieces of back-up blocks are arranged on respectively on operation desktop, soft material covers on this back-up block, and the operation desktop of these two pieces of back-up block tops and two back-up block middle position forms an arc, and this arc is identical with the radian of arc cabinet door;
(2) push down arc cabinet door, avoid the position between itself and operation desktop to change, finally adopt arc cabinet door cutting mechanism to cut arc cabinet door;
Wherein, arc cabinet door cutting mechanism comprises the support bar be fixed on operation desktop, one end and the vertically disposed transverse bar of supporting bar top, slide rail is on the transverse bar set, be arranged on the sliding part in slide rail, one end is hinged on the telescopic arm on sliding part, is fixed on the saw disc of the telescopic arm other end, and the motor driving saw disc to rotate.
In the present invention, telescopic arm is hinged on the setting on sliding part, effectively realizes the curved movement of saw disc, and then makes cutting convenient, laborsaving.The setting of slide rail in the present invention, not only makes the present invention be applicable to arc cabinet door and cuts, and be applicable to the cutting of surface plate, make cutting range of application more extensive.
Further, described motor is connected by V belt.
In order to better realize the cutting of arc cabinet door, ensureing cutting effect, being also provided with between described sliding part and slide rail and tightening screw.
Described telescopic arm comprises one end and to be hinged on sliding part and the fixed arm with chute, and is arranged on the transfer arm in fixed arm chute, and for the fixing hold-down screw of relative position between fixed arm and transfer arm.
The present invention compared with prior art, has the following advantages and beneficial effect:
1, in the present invention, telescopic arm is hinged on the setting on sliding part, effectively realizes the curved movement of saw disc, and then makes cutting convenient, laborsaving; And when being cut cabinet or cabinet door by method of the present invention, its radian can not change, and then ensure the installation that can not affect later stage cabinet or cabinet door;
2, the setting of slide rail in the present invention, not only makes the present invention be applicable to arc cabinet door and cuts, and be applicable to the cutting of surface plate, make cutting range of application more extensive;
3, simple, the Be very effective of structure of the present invention, is applicable to applying very much.
